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our team arrives on-site to assess the damage and identify the source of the problem. We use specialized equipment such as moisture meters and infrared cameras, to detect hidden water and ensure a thorough cleanup.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es.
Step 2: Water Removal
Once the assessment is complete, our team begins the water removal process. We use powerful pumps and spec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including your home, yard, and surrounding structures. This step can take anywhere from 2-12 hours, depending on the extent of the dam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is removed, our team focuses on drying and dehumidifying your property. We use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and prevent mold growth. This step typically takes 2-5 days, depending on the humidity levels and temperature.
Step 4: Cleaning and Restoration
Once your property is dry, our team begins the cleaning and restoration process. We use eco-friendly cleaning products and specialized equipment to remove dirt, grime, and bacteria from your property. This step can take anywhere from 1-5 days, depending on the extent of the damage.

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Cost In Brownsville, FL
The cost of fire sprinkler discharge water removal in Brownsville, FL,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Don’t worry our team provides free estimates and flexible payment options to fit your needs.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and cleanup |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Humidity levels, temperature, and equ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and restoration | $300 – $1,500 | Type of materials, equ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Equipment rental and usage | $100 – $500 | Type of equipment, rental duration, and usage fees. |
| Free estimate and consultation | $0 – $100 | Distance from our location, time of day, and complexity of the job. |
